+ # We record the IP address of clients used to access the API for various
|
|
|
+ # reasons, including displaying it to the user in the "Where you're signed in"
|
|
|
+ # dialog.
|
|
|
+ #
|
|
|
+ # By default, when puppeting another user via the admin API, the client IP
|
|
|
+ # address is recorded against the user who created the access token (ie, the
|
|
|
+ # admin user), and *not* the puppeted user.
|
|
|
+ #
|
|
|
+ # Uncomment the following to also record the IP address against the puppeted
|
|
|
+ # user. (This also means that the puppeted user will count as an "active" user
|
|
|
+ # for the purpose of monthly active user tracking - see 'limit_usage_by_mau' etc
|
|
|
+ # above.)
|
|
|
#
|
|
|
#track_puppeted_user_ips: true
